Access control reports
Access Control includes predefined reports.
Access these reports by selecting View Access Control Reports from the Access Control menu. Click Export Account Data to export read-only account data to a series of .CSV files, which are then compressed into a single .zip file.
Report |
Description |
---|---|
Access Control Rights by Role |
Provides a summary of the access control rights associated with a given access role. A role is defined as a collection of access control rights that can be assigned to a unique group of users. You can filter this report by role, application, and page type. |
Access Control Rights by User |
Provides a summary of the access control rights currently assigned to a given user. For each page in Archer, you can view the create, read, update, and delete privileges of a user. You can filter this report by user, application, and page type. |
Application Configuration and Content Administrators |
Shows the users and groups who have been assigned as configuration and content administrators for individual applications or questionnaires. You can filter the list by application or questionnaire name. |
Failed Login Attempts |
Lists all failed login attempts within the past twenty-4 hours. |
Locked Accounts |
Lists all user accounts that are currently locked. The report also includes the time and date that each user account was locked. |
Members by Group |
Lists users by the user group to which the users belong. You can filter the list by user group. |
Roles by Groups |
Lists all groups with a corresponding description and the roles associated with each user group. You can filter this report by user group or role. |
Roles by Solution |
Provides a summary of the access control rights assigned to the applications in a solution. For each application, you can view all of the associated roles and the respective content access. You can view all roles associated with the create, read, update, or delete rights of a user for each application in Archer. You can filter this report by solution, application, or role. |
Security Events |
Lists events related to access control, PIN requests, and global report permissions for monitoring the security of Archer. You can filter the report by event type or by date range. If the reports exceeds 40,000 records, a warning message is displayed. To modify the search parameters, click OK. To export more than 40,000 records, use at least 2 consecutive time frames to export 40,000 records at a time, and then combine the exported records. For example, to export 50,000 records, export the first 40,000 records in one time frame, export the remaining 10,000 records from the next time frame, and combine the 2 sets of exported records. |
Security Parameter Properties |
Lists the properties of all security parameters that have been defined within the system. A security parameter specifies rules for password creation, password change enforcement, account-lockout duration, and session time-out behavior. |
Sub-Form Configuration Administrators |
Shows the users and groups who have been assigned as configuration administrators for individual sub-forms. You can filter the list by sub-form name. |
User Accounts All |
Provides an inventory of all existing user accounts. This report displays the last name, first name, user name, and account status for each user in Archer. You can filter the report by access role and account status. If the report exceeds 40,000 records, a warning message is displayed. To modify the search parameters, click OK. To determine the number of user accounts in Archer, from the menu, click To export a report with more than 40,000 users, do the following:
For example, to export a report with 50,000 users, create access roles A and B. Assign access role A to the first 40,000 users and assign access role B to the remaining 10,000 users. Filter the users by access role A and export the report. Next, filter the users by access role B and export the report. Combine the 2 exported reports. |
User Inactivity Log |
Lists the users whose accounts have remained inactive for a specific period. You can filter the report by inactive date and last accessed date range. |
Application reports
Access these reports by clicking on the Manage Applications page.
The following table describes the reports available for each application in Archer.
Report |
Description |
---|---|
Application Calculation Summary |
Shows the configuration, including the formula, for each calculated field in the application. |
Application Custom Object Summary |
Lists the custom objects and their associated content in the application. |
Application Data-Driven Events Summary |
Lists the data driven events in the application, including the description, action type, and status. |
Application Detail |
Provides detailed information about each field in the application, including field ID, description, Help text, field help options, field type, control type, selected configuration options, access, and so on. It also contains notification and content review information. |
Application Field Detail |
Shows the configuration of each field within the application. |
Application Notification Detail |
Shows the notification templates associated with the application and the configuration for each, including the assigned users and groups. |
Application Private Fields |
Provides a summary of the access control rights for private fields in the application. It contains all private fields that give a user or group full access, cascade, or read-only privileges. |
Application Record Permissions Summary |
Shows the record permissions configurations in the application for manual selection (including rule name and description, if applicable), inherited permissions, and automatic selection. |
Application Summary by Field Type |
Lists all field types in the application. It includes a count of each field type and the total number of standard and calculated fields. |
Application Values List Summary |
Lists the values and configuration for each Values List field in the application. |
Page Hits |
Provides information about the number of times application pages have been accessed by different users during a given time frame. Pages are grouped in this report by application. The report shows the number of times each page has been accessed, and it also contains the total percentage of all page hits in the system and each application portion of that total. |
Record View Detail |
Provides details of the date and time users accessed a particular application record. |
Record View Summary |
Provides a summary of the content records that have been accessed by all users during a given time frame. It also shows the number of content records in each application and the number of times a record has been accessed in each application. In addition, the report contains the total percentage of all content hits in the system and each application portion of that total. |
Notification reports
To access these from the menu, click . Under Notifications, click View Notification Reports.
Report |
Description |
---|---|
Notification Engine Recent Activity - Last 24 Hours |
Provides the number of successful and failed notification email deliveries within the last 24 hours. |
Notification Subscriptions |
Provides the notification templates to which users have subscribed. The report displays the template, user name, recipient email address, notification type, and application for each notification. |
Notifications Failed Email Attempts |
Provides a list of notification emails that failed delivery. It lists the users whose mailbox the email attempted to reach, the email address of the recipient, the date and time of the last email attempt, and the total number of delivery failures. |
Notification Return Receipts |
Provides the status of emails triggered by notification templates that are configured to request read receipts. The report shows when each email was sent, whether the user who received each email responded to the read-receipt request, and the date and time of each response. |
Notifications Sent |
Provides a list of all notification emails that have been sent. It lists the email ID, the user who received the email, the email address of the recipient, and the From address for the email. The report also shows the notification template that triggered each email, the subject line of each email, and the date and time each email was sent. |
Questionnaire reports
To access these reports click for the questionnaire on the Manage Questionnaires page.
Report |
Description |
---|---|
Question Detail |
This report lists each question within a questionnaire, along with their attributes. For Values List questions, the report also shows each answer and its attributes. |
Questionnaire Answer Distribution by Question |
This report presents a bar chart indicating the answers for each Values List question and the distribution across all responses. You can filter the report by questionnaire, category, or question. You also can click the question to view the Questionnaire Results By Question Detail report, which contains information about each question. |
Questionnaire Calculation Summary |
This report shows the configuration, including the formula, for each calculated field within a questionnaire. |
Questionnaire Compliance by Authoritative Source Chart |
This report presents a bar chart of the compliance percentage for each authoritative source within 1 questionnaire or across questionnaires. You can filter the report by questionnaire. You also can click the category to view the Questionnaire Results by Authoritative Source report. |
Questionnaire Compliance by Category Chart |
This report presents a bar chart of the compliance percentage for each category within a questionnaire. You can filter the report by questionnaire. You can click the category to view the Questionnaire Results by Category report. |
Questionnaire Compliance by Question Chart |
This report presents a bar chart of the compliance percentage for each question within a questionnaire. You can filter the report by questionnaire or category. You also can click the category to view the Questionnaire Results by Question report. |
Questionnaire Custom Object Summary |
This report lists the custom objects and their associated content within a questionnaire. |
Questionnaire Data Driven Events Summary |
This report lists the data driven events within a questionnaire, including the description, action types, and status. |
Questionnaire Detail |
This report provides detailed information about each field within a questionnaire. |
Questionnaire Field Detail |
This report shows the configuration of each field within a questionnaire. |
Questionnaire Notification Detail |
This report shows the notification templates associated with a questionnaire and the configuration for each, including the assigned users and groups. |
Questionnaire Private Fields |
This report provides a summary of the access control rights for private fields within a questionnaire. It lists all private fields that give a user or group full access, cascade, or read-only privileges. |
Questionnaire Record Permissions Summary |
This report shows the record permissions configurations within a questionnaire for manual selection, inherited permissions, and automatic selection Record Permissions fields. |
Questionnaire Results by Authoritative Source |
This report lists the results associated with each authoritative source attributed to 1 questionnaire or across questionnaires. You can filter the report by questionnaire, category, or authoritative source. You also can click the key field to view general and reference content information about the field. |
Questionnaire Results by Category |
This report lists the results associated with each category within a questionnaire. You can filter the report by questionnaire or category. You also can click the category to view the Questionnaire Results by Question report. |
Questionnaire Results by Question |
This report lists the results associated with each question within a questionnaire. You can filter the report by questionnaire, category, or question. You also can click the question name to view the Questionnaire Results by Question Detail report, which contains more information about the question. |
Questionnaire Score by Authoritative Source Chart |
This report presents a bar chart of the score for each authoritative source within 1 questionnaire or across questionnaires. You can click the authoritative source to view the Questionnaire Results by Authoritative Source report. |
Questionnaire Score by Category Chart |
This report presents a bar chart of the score for each category within a questionnaire. You can filter the report by questionnaire. You also can click the category view the Questionnaire Results by Category report. |
Questionnaire Summary by Field Type |
This report lists all field types within a questionnaire. It includes a count of each field type and the calculated fields as well as the total number of standard and calculated fields. |
Questionnaire Values List Summary |
This report lists the values and configuration for each Values List field within a questionnaire. |

Unlicensed Dependency report
The Unlicensed Dependency Report displays a list of objects within Archer that have dependencies on use cases that are not currently licensed and therefore may not work as expected. There is no other indication of these dependencies in the Archer user interface apart from this report. System administrators can use the report to find and remediate each object.
To access this report, on the Report Listing page, in the Solution: Administration section, click Unlicensed Dependency.
Object |
Action |
---|---|
Calculated Fields |
Contain dependencies on applications or questionnaires. If you do not need a field, you can deactivate it or remove it. Otherwise, you should review each field individually and modify the calculation formula to remove the dependency. Note: A check mark in the Calc Ref column indicates that at least 1 calculation field within Archer references this field. |
Data Driven Event Rules |
Govern data driven events in Archer. A condition that evaluates an unlicensed object is not visible in the user interface, but the object is still being evaluated. Re-save each data driven event rule to remove the hidden condition and resolve the issue. |
Record Permissions Fields |
Contain dependencies on applications or questionnaires. Re-save each field to resolve the issue. Note: A check mark in the RP Ref column indicates that at least 1 record permissions field within Archer references this field. |
Advanced Workflow Rules |
Drive Advanced Workflow Evaluate Content nodes in Archer. A condition that evaluates an unlicensed rule is not visible in the user interface, but the rule is still being evaluated. Re-save each Advanced Workflow rule to remove the hidden condition and resolve the issue. |
Reports, n-Tier Reports, Notifications, Questionnaires, Campaigns, Findings |
Re-save each object to resolve the issue. |
